What Does Business Class from Sacramento to Amsterdam Cost?

Business class from Sacramento to Amsterdam is one of the most underbooked transatlantic routes in North America, and CEOFLIGHTS clients regularly secure round-trip fares between $2,400 and $6,500 — well below what most travelers expect to pay for a premium cabin crossing to Europe. Sacramento International Airport (SMF) connects to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) through major hub routing, giving West Coast travelers a genuine alternative to flying out of San Francisco or Los Angeles.

United Airlines and Delta Air Lines are the two primary carriers serving this corridor, both operating connections through their respective East Coast and Midwest hubs before continuing transatlantic to Schiphol. Total travel time from SMF to AMS averages approximately 9.5 hours of flight time, though connecting itineraries typically add 2 to 4 hours depending on the hub city. Both United and Delta operate dedicated business class cabins on their widebody transatlantic aircraft, offering lie-flat seating on the long-haul segment.

The best months to book business class on the Sacramento to Amsterdam route are January, February, March, October, and November.

The best months to book business class on the Sacramento to Amsterdam route are January, February, March, October, and November. These shoulder and off-peak windows align with lower transatlantic demand and give travelers the highest probability of finding premium cabin availability at reduced fares. Summer months — particularly June through August — carry the highest pricing due to leisure demand across European destinations, sometimes pushing published fares 40% or more above off-peak levels.

03Which airlines fly business class from Sacramento to Amsterdam?

United Airlines and Delta Air Lines are the main carriers offering business class service from Sacramento (SMF) to Amsterdam (AMS). United typically connects through San Francisco or Newark, while Delta routes through hubs like Los Angeles or New York-JFK. Both airlines offer lie-flat beds and premium amenities on the transatlantic leg of the journey.
